Tension Meter Q

9 Tension ranges available
from 2 - 10 cN up to 50 - 1000 cN

Stationary mechanical tension meter for measuring tensions of fibres, threads and thin wires

Measuring device with large, easy to read scale

Movement with magnetic damping for easy reading when tensions fluctuate

Special Features


The analog display shows changing and fluctuating tensions fast and enables an optimal process adjustment

Easy online mounting with screws (M6), sidewise or back side 

Movement with magnetic damping

Tension meter Q with large, easy to read scale Ø 54 mm

Note: Series Q do not include a filament guide and material thickness compensator

Calibration to customized material:
If process material differs significantly from the SCHMIDT calibration material in diameter, rigidity or shape, special calibration using customer supplied samples is recommended. For this purpose a material sample of about 5 m should be supplied.

Specifications

Calibration:According to SCHMIDT factory procedure
Accuracy:±1% full scale or ±1 graduation on scale
Scale diameter:54 mm
Temperature range:10 – 45 ºC
Air humidity:85 % RH, max.
Housing material:Aluminium
Dimensions:See dimensions
Weight, net (gross):Approx. 300 g (400 g)

Scales

SCHMIDT scales are manufactured according to the most stringent quality requirements. Printed scales are not used. Instead, each scale is individually marked for the instrument involved. This ensures highest quality. Our special procedure makes it possible to provide tension meter Q

  • calibrated to custom supplied material
  • fine tuned to a specific tension range
  • other units of measure such as g
